There are no guidelines on how often you should get a Thai massage. If you’re trying to solve a chronic problem, we recommend weekly treatments for at least 4-6 weeks. Otherwise, monthly visits could work just fine. Ultimately, it’s up to you to decide how often you receive Thai massages.As often as you can, you should be getting a massage,” says Mendez. Competitive athletes do it one to two times a week. The average person should aim for once a month or every other month. Moy believes it’s better to start with more frequent treatments for the first few weeks.It takes a good 48 hours for the system to rebalance after a deep massage, so at least a two day gap between massages is ideal. The frequency of sports massage is dependent on ones training schedule, however regular massage can help to maintain range of movement, flexibility and health of muscles.However, most spa treatments are designed to be a relaxing and rejuvenating experience, which typically lasts between 60 to 120 minutes. For example, a massage session can last between 60 to 90 minutes, while a facial treatment can take anywhere from 60 to 120 minutes.
